Abstract
The invention provides a construction method for reserving water feed pipe grooves in a prefabricated shear wall. The method includes the following steps of firstly, manufacturing a trapezoid component (2); secondly, wrapping a layer of draft paper or plastic paper (1) on the outer side of the trapezoid component (2) for standby application; thirdly, placing a reinforcing steel bar framework (4) on a shear wall body (6) after the reinforcing steel bar framework (4) is manufactured, placing the trapezoid component (2) on the reinforcing steel bar framework (4), and then fixing the trapezoid component (2) to the reinforcing steel bar framework (4); fourthly, checking the trapezoid component (2) so that the trapezoid component (2) can not be covered with concrete after the concrete is poured on the shear wall body (6), wherein the upper side face of the trapezoid component (2) needs to be flush with the outer side face of shear wall body (6); fifthly, detaching the trapezoid component (2) after the shear wall body (6) is solidified and mold removal is conducted, wherein the trapezoid component (2) can be repeatedly used. By means of the method, material saving and environment protection are achieved, the pipe grooves and the shear wall body are formed through one-time pouring, the trapezoid component can be reused after being detached, and the construction method is suitable for the construction process of fabricated type building prefabricated shear wall components.

Detailed description of the invention
The present invention keeps for the construction method of water pipe ditch on precast shear wall, comprises the steps:
1) make trapezoid part 2, the size of trapezoid part 2 is according to the caliber of pre-buried feedwater piping, more bigger than feedwater piping caliber, and the length of trapezoid part 2 is identical with the length of pre-buried pipeline;
2) at outside bag one deck kraft or the plastic paper 1 of trapezoid part 2, for subsequent use;
3) after treating that cage of reinforcement 4 is made, cage of reinforcement 4 is placed on shear wall body 6, then trapezoid part 2 is placed on reinforcement frame 4, then trapezoid part 2 is fixed on reinforcement frame 4; In the construction of shear wall component, shear wall body 6 is placed on ground line 3, ground line 3 is the finished surface of shear wall place floor, preprepared trapezoid part 2 is fixed in the side of the shear wall body 6 needing reserved tube seat, cage of reinforcement 4 is close in the minor face side of trapezoid part 2, the side, long limit of trapezoid part 2 flushes with the lateral surface of shear wall body 6, then by trapezoid part 2 and cage of reinforcement 4 fixation;
4) shear wall body 6 is by after injected hole 5 concreting, check that trapezoid part 2 is not covered by concrete, and the upper side of trapezoid part 2 (i.e. the side, long limit of trapezoid part 2) need flush with the lateral surface of shear wall body 6.
5) solidify after also form removal until shear wall body 6, dismounting trapezoid part 2, trapezoid part 2 is that is reusable.
In the present embodiment, above-mentioned trapezoid part 2 is wooden trapezoid parts.
The length of above-mentioned trapezoid part 2 is fixed by designing, and Fig. 1 gets 500mm, and the section size of trapezoid part 2 can adjust according to pipe diameter size, and generally burying wall pipe diameter is DN15 or DN20, can meet the demands by Fig. 1 institute dimensioning.The position of cage of reinforcement 4 on shear wall body 6 by design consideration buried pipeline need determine.
In the present embodiment, above-mentioned steps 3) with iron wire 7, trapezoid part 2 colligation is fixed on reinforcement frame 4.Above-mentioned iron wire 7 is thin wires.After treating shear wall body 6 depanning, cut off the iron wire 7 of fixing trapezoid part 2, then take out trapezoid part 2, namely reusable after this trapezoid part 2 is wrapped kraft or plastic paper.
